Scope and Contents

Draft letters written by Netta Ivory to George Mathers asking him to be a political sympathiser for the prohibition of Vivisection on Dogs (Scotland) Bill. There is a reply from Mathers saying he will discuss the matter when he visits Edinburgh, 11th July 1937.
